电脑桌面
添加小米粒文库到电脑桌面
安装后可以在桌面快捷访问

软件工程课设(简易银行卡管理系统)VIP专享VIP免费

软件工程课设(简易银行卡管理系统)_第1页
软件工程课设(简易银行卡管理系统)_第2页
软件工程课设(简易银行卡管理系统)_第3页
软件工程实验报告 一.题目 实验题目:简易银行卡管理系统的开发 二.功能描述 2.1.此银行卡系统面向的对象 此银行卡管理系统有两个:用户和管理员。用户和管理员可以利用这个系统做不同的事情。 2.2.银行卡系统的功能 此系统有因为面向两个用户群体,因此有两个不同的模式:用户模式和管理员模式。下面是两种模式的功能。  用户模式  查询余额  转账  打印凭条  修改密码  存款  取款  退卡  管理员模式  开户  销户  挂失  解挂  回到用户模式 三.数据定义 3.1.使用数据库来定义和保存用户的各种信息 3.2.用户的信息定义如下 四.总体设计和各模块接口说明 4.1.总体设计的模块调用图 说明:银行卡管理系统的控制域是所有模块。用户模式的控制域是:取款,转账,存款,查询,退卡,打印凭条,修改密码这几个模块。管理员模式的控制名称 数据类型 说明 CName nvarchar(10) 用户姓名,定义为 50 个长度的可变字符串 CardNO nvarchar(10) 用户卡号,定义为 10 个长度的可变字符串 CardPwd nvarchar(10) 用户卡号密码,定义为10 个长度的可变字符串 ID nvarchar(10) 用户身份证,定义为 10个长度的可变字符串。主键 Status int 卡的状态,标记是否被冻结 Money money 卡里面的余额 SN int 用户开户的序号,就是记录第几个开户的 银行卡管理系统 用户模式 管理员模式 转账 存款 打印凭条 修改密码 取款 销户 开户 退卡 解挂 挂失 查询 域是:开户,销户,挂失,解挂这几个模块 4.2.各个模块接口的说明 使用 IPO 表来对各个模块进行说明 IPO 表 系统:银行卡管理系统 作者:XXX 模块:银行卡管理模块 日期:20100409 编号:07061901 注释: 调 用 :用 户模式,管理员模式 被调用:无 输入:用户信息或管理员信息 输出:是否进入选择的模式 处理: IPO 表 系统:银行卡管理系统 作者:XXX 模块:用户模式模块 日期:20100409 编号:07061902 注释: 调用:查询,转账,存款,取款,打印凭条,修改密码,退卡 被调用:银行卡管理 输入:选择相应的操作 输出:是否进入选择的模式 IPO 表 系统:银行卡管理系统 作者:XXX 模块:查询模块 日期:20100410 编号:07061903 注释:后台对数据库操作 调用:无 被调用:用户模式模块 输入:选择查询方法 输出:用户的余额 处理: 编号: IPO ...

1、当您付费下载文档后,您只拥有了使用权限,并不意味着购买了版权,文档只能用于自身使用,不得用于其他商业用途(如 [转卖]进行直接盈利或[编辑后售卖]进行间接盈利)。
2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。
3、如文档内容存在违规,或者侵犯商业秘密、侵犯著作权等,请点击“违规举报”。

碎片内容

小辰6+ 关注
实名认证
内容提供者

出售各种资料和文档

确认删除?
VIP
微信客服
  • 扫码咨询
会员Q群
  • 会员专属群点击这里加入QQ群
客服邮箱
回到顶部